Projected Release Timeline
Apple has established a consistent pattern of unveiling new Apple Watch models during its September events, typically alongside the latest iPhone releases. For instance, the Apple Watch Ultra 3 was announced in September 2025, with preorders commencing the same week and the official release following shortly after. Following this precedent, the Apple Watch Ultra 4 is expected to be announced in September 2026, with availability in stores by the end of that month. Design Evolution
While the Apple Watch Ultra series is renowned for its robust and functional design, the Ultra 4 is anticipated to introduce subtle yet impactful refinements. Reports suggest potential alterations to the exterior design, including a slightly slimmer titanium case—approximately 15% thinner than its predecessor—and refined button designs. These changes aim to enhance both aesthetics and user comfort without deviating from the watch’s signature ruggedness. Enhanced Health Monitoring Capabilities
Health and wellness tracking remain central to the Apple Watch’s appeal. The Ultra 4 is expected to double the number of sensor components compared to the current model, facilitating more direct health measurements and improved data accuracy. This expansion is likely to reduce reliance on algorithmic estimations, thereby enhancing the precision of health metrics. While non-invasive blood glucose monitoring is a highly anticipated feature, current reports indicate that it may not be included in this iteration. Integration of Touch ID
Security and convenience are paramount for wearable devices. References to AppleMesa, Apple’s internal codename for Touch ID, have been discovered in leaked firmware for 2026 Apple Watch models. This suggests that the Ultra 4 may incorporate biometric authentication, potentially integrated into the side button, Digital Crown, or Action button. Such an addition would streamline Apple Pay transactions and provide an extra layer of security for sensitive applications and health data. Performance and Battery Life Enhancements
The Ultra 4 is anticipated to feature a new S-series processor, delivering improved performance and energy efficiency. This advancement, coupled with optimized sensor architecture, is expected to extend battery life, potentially offering up to 72 hours in low-power mode. These enhancements aim to cater to users who require prolonged usage during outdoor adventures or extended periods without access to charging facilities. Display Technology Considerations
Earlier speculations suggested that the Ultra 4 might adopt MicroLED display technology, offering benefits such as increased brightness and energy efficiency. However, recent reports indicate that MicroLED integration has been postponed due to production challenges. Consequently, the Ultra 4 is expected to continue utilizing OLED displays, with potential incremental improvements in brightness and efficiency.
